.customize-control-hoo-palette { position: relative; } .customize-control-hoo-palette input[type="radio"] { display: none; } .customize-control-hoo-palette input[type="radio"]:checked + label { border: 3px solid rgba(0, 0, 0, 0.4); } .customize-control-hoo-palette label { background: none; padding: 0; border-top: 3px solid transparent; border-bottom: 3px solid transparent; margin-bottom: 5px; display: flex; } .customize-control-hoo-palette label span { padding: 10px 0; flex-grow: 1; font-size: 0; line-height: 10px; color: transparent; -webkit-transition: all 200ms ease-in-out; -moz-transition: all 200ms ease-in-out; -ms-transition: all 200ms ease-in-out; -o-transition: all 200ms ease-in-out; transition: all 200ms ease-in-out; border-top: 1px solid rgba(0, 0, 0, 0.1); border-bottom: 1px solid rgba(0, 0, 0, 0.1); } .customize-control-hoo-palette label span:first-child { border-left: 1px solid rgba(0, 0, 0, 0.1); } .customize-control-hoo-palette label span:last-child { border-right: 1px solid rgba(0, 0, 0, 0.1); } .customize-control-hoo-palette label span:hover { padding: 10px; flex-grow: 3; min-width: 60px; font-size: 10px; line-height: 10px; color: #000; } .customize-control-hoo-palette .hoo-controls-loading-spinner { position: absolute; top: 0; left: 0; margin: 0; width: 100%; height: 100%; z-index: 999; text-align: center; background-color: #eee; } .customize-control-hoo-palette .hoo-controls-loading-spinner > div { margin-top: 20px; width: 18px; height: 18px; background-color: #333; border-radius: 100%; display: inline-block; -webkit-animation: hoobouncedelay 1.4s infinite ease-in-out both; animation: hoobouncedelay 1.4s infinite ease-in-out both; } .customize-control-hoo-palette .hoo-controls-loading-spinner .bounce1 { -webkit-animation-delay: -0.32s; animation-delay: -0.32s; } .customize-control-hoo-palette .hoo-controls-loading-spinner .bounce2 { -webkit-animation-delay: -0.16s; animation-delay: -0.16s; } @-webkit-keyframes hoobouncedelay { 0%, 100%, 80% { -webkit-transform: scale(0); } 40% { -webkit-transform: scale(1); } } @keyframes hoobouncedelay { 0%, 100%, 80% { -webkit-transform: scale(0); transform: scale(0); } 40% { -webkit-transform: scale(1); transform: scale(1); } } /*# sourceMappingURL=palette.css.map */